Song Meaning
This track is a pure, unadulterated celebration of a personal, infectious melody. The narrator feels an almost primal urge to express themselves through this tune, stating, "Nach der ich singen muss" (which I must sing). It's a melody that demands physical reaction, compelling them to "pfeife muss / Und tanzen muss / Und springen muss" (must whistle / And must dance / And must jump). This isn't just a preference; it's an intrinsic need, a driving force that defines their creative output.
The lyrics establish a beautiful reciprocity between the narrator and this melody, and by extension, the listener. The narrator declares, "Ja, das ist deine Melodie" (Yes, that is your melody), suggesting that while it originates from them, it's meant to be shared and felt universally. This shared experience brings a profound sense of joy, making the narrator think "immer an das Glück" (always of happiness) whenever they hear it. The plea, "Ach bitte sagt wie liebt ihr sie / Meine kleine Lieblingsmelodie" (Oh please say how you love it / My little favorite melody), underscores a desire for connection and validation through this shared musical love.
A particularly touching element is the introduction of a "guter Freund" (good friend) who offers solace when the narrator's heart weeps. This friend is directly linked to the melody, acting as an immediate comforter. The lyrics suggest that the melody itself, or perhaps the act of sharing it with this friend, provides the ultimate consolation, surpassing even the most beautiful rhapsodies. The simple, almost childlike "Tirilirili" adds a layer of unpretentious delight, emphasizing that this melody's power lies in its direct emotional impact rather than complex artistry.
Ultimately, the effectiveness of these lyrics stems from their raw, honest expression of musical ecstasy. The narrator embraces their passionate, even "fanatisch" (fanatical) response to music, asserting that it's a natural, sinless joy. The final lines, "Wer mich versteht, der singt mit mir" (Whoever understands me, sings with me), invite the listener into this intimate world, suggesting that true understanding comes through shared participation in this beloved melody. It’s a testament to how a simple tune can become a profound source of personal expression, comfort, and connection.
